metamorphosis

By William Laferriere



in a bleak silent antiseptic room machinery lightly hums


thoughts drift like asymmetrical leaves on a stream


uncertainty and courage unfold


a mosaic of moments fragmentary yet whole




the body a landscape of change


each and every scar a story a testament


to resilience to the will to endure


to transform and transcend




the face in the mirror seems unfamiliar


the eyes hold a fierce light


a determination that defies words


a silent promise to oneself




the world outside moves in its rhythm


yet here time warps bends and stretches


moments of clarity amidst the haze


finding strength in unexpected places




hands reach out connections form


threads of empathy weave a tapestry


shared journeys and whispered fears


laughter echoes in the void




in this space of becoming and unraveling 


there is beauty in the struggle a graceful intent


a metamorphosis unfolding quietly powerfully


the emergence of something new from within




and as the dawn breaks anew each day


there is hope in the light filtering through


a reminder that transformation is not an end but a beginning


a continuous journey towards wholeness
